
This simple app allows me to record clips and take screenshots of games I play on different launchers while just sitting silently in my system tray. It uses a "buffer" styled recording method that allows you to set the length and quality in the settings that it passively records, and once you clip your chosen hotkey, it will save a high-quality clip to where you set the app to save it.

This is great for FPS games, where you might want to show off your killstreak or use it for reporting bugs for games you play or snapping that screenshot you might have missed playing last time! This app is very low resource-hungry and works with AMD and Nvidia encoding with little to no issues.
